Asbestos Service in Monmouth County, NJ
Asbestos services encompass the inspection, removal, and management of asbestos-containing materials within residential properties. These services are typically requested during renovations, remodeling projects, or when property owners suspect the presence of asbestos in older building components such as insulation, flooring, or ceiling materials. Understanding the scope of asbestos services helps homeowners determine whether professional assessment and removal are necessary to ensure a safe living environment.
Property owners often seek information about the types of materials that may contain asbestos and the potential health risks associated with exposure. Before requesting asbestos services, it is important to know if the property was built before the 1980s, as older buildings are more likely to contain asbestos. Clarifying the extent of the project, whether it involves small-scale removal or comprehensive abatement, can help property owners plan accordingly and ensure the work is conducted safely and effectively.

Common Asbestos Service Jobs
Asbestos Inspection - identifies the presence of asbestos in building materials during property assessments.
Asbestos Testing - samples are analyzed to determine if asbestos is present and at what levels.
Asbestos Removal - safely eliminates asbestos-containing materials to reduce health risks.
Asbestos Abatement - involves the containment and removal of asbestos from affected areas.
Asbestos Encapsulation - applies a sealant to prevent asbestos fibers from becoming airborne.
Asbestos Disposal - ensures asbestos waste is properly contained and transported to authorized facilities.
Asbestos Service Questions
What is asbestos testing? Asbestos testing involves collecting samples from a property to determine if asbestos fibers are present in building materials.
When is asbestos removal necessary? Removal is recommended when asbestos-containing materials are damaged, disturbed, or during renovation projects to prevent fiber release.
How can asbestos be identified? Identification requires laboratory analysis of samples taken from suspected materials by trained professionals.
What types of projects typically require asbestos services? Asbestos services are often needed for home renovations, demolitions, or when inspecting older buildings for potential hazards.
